Пусть у нас есть следующий список, в котором элементы -- tuples: items = [(3, 4), (5,...

0 голосов
57 просмотров

Пусть у нас есть следующий список, в котором элементы -- tuples: items = [(3, 4), (5, 16), (99, 8), (77, 2), (3, 44)] Мы хотим отсортировать этот список по второму элементу каждого tuple, т.е. получить такой список: sorted_items = [(77, 2), (3, 4), (99, 8), (5, 16), (3, 44)] Что нужно вставить вместо "###" в следующем выражении, чтобы получить сортировку? sorted_items = sorted(items, key=lambda x: ###)


Информатика (42 баллов) | 57 просмотров
Дан 1 ответ
0 голосов

Это же очень просто...

Ответ: x[1]

(166 баллов)